Question to the Department of Health and Social Care:

To ask the Secretary of State for Health and Social Care, whether his Department plans to review the decision taken by Chesterfield Royal Hospital NHS Foundation Trust to proceed with the creation of a wholly owned subsidiary company.


Answered by
Stephen Hammond Portrait
Stephen Hammond
This question was answered on 9th May 2019

An NHS Improvement panel reviews each business case and underlying financial projections to consider the level of inherent risks associated with the proposals to set up a subsidiary. The review considers the specific aims of the business case alongside the overarching governance, financial, quality and operational impacts of the proposals on the trust, the wider health system and its patients.
